Output 80d91a95d3d6e9976ada334cbca3d775bb5a40dd269caa5898dc9b3495163335:1

value
7262870
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c162d62882e874a62a7c2236e8fcdd75e2f0217b OP_EQUAL
address
3KKYjrL38oNN2cDs1WYEmKWkXtY42fa8M9
transaction
80d91a95d3d6e9976ada334cbca3d775bb5a40dd269caa5898dc9b3495163335
spent
true